Editorial Reviews

Product Description
This officially authorized resource explains how to master a variety of illustration techniques and contains all the support information you'll need to maximize the capabilities of CorelDRAW. You'll learn from an award-winning artist through easy-to-follow tutorials and examples.

From the Back Cover
The Only Authorized Reference on CorelDRAW 11!

Delve into the awesome features and functionality of CorelDRAW 11 with guidance from expert author Steve Bain. Get hundreds of tips and tricks that will help you not only learn this application, but masterfully use it to create beautiful artwork. Includes full coverage of drawing shapes, using object tools and layers, working with text and digital images, creating animations, and more. Packed with both how-to techniques and product reference for more detailed learning, CorelDRAW 11: The Official Guide will show you why half a million illustrators, designers, and draftspeople rely on CorelDRAW to produce eye-catching graphic images for print and Web.

Inside, quickly learn to master the tools and features of CorelDRAW!

  • Instantly access hundreds of tips and techniques from award-winning CorelDRAW guru Steve Bain
  • Customize the user interface to access your favorite tools more quickly and easily
  • Make quick references using the included eight-page shortcuts guide
  • See the results of various lens and transparency effects with full-color insert
  • Learn to harness the power of exciting effects such as blends, contours, distortions, and drop shadows
  • Create animations and use Web-related document properties
  • Write text to paths and objects, and support text in multiple languages
  • Use bitmap commands, vector drawing tools, effect presets, and more

Most Helpful Customer Reviews

 
18 of 18 people found the following review helpful:
5.0 out of 5 stars Excellent manual for the novice or expert!, August 31, 2003
This book is an excellent manual for understanding the logistical operations of CorelDraw 11. It is written with a tone geared towards one who has never used this program before yet does not lack in expanded intricacies of operations.

An experienced user can flip through the section needed to learn shortcuts and streamline processes, while the novice can start from page 1 and treat it as a tutorial.

This book makes a great addition to the library of anyone who uses CorelDraw 11.

5.0 out of 5 stars Hallelujah !, August 26, 2003
By "algonquin2" (Toronto, Ontario) - See all my reviews
I couldn't help the religious reference since this book has quickly become my new Bible. I have been a loyal follower of "The Official Guides" and "CorelDRAW 11" has lived up to my expectations, if not exceeded them in many respects.

This book was a pleasant surprise, despite being a totally comprehensive resource tool, close to 800 pages, it's written in a no nonsense, straight to the point style. How rare is that these days ? I found it concise, well written, with great illustrations and literally hundreds of useful tips and workarounds. It's also got plenty of "how-tos", and covers every aspect of the program in detail (including VBA scripts) in very easy-to-grasp terms. Also included are a complete shortcuts guide, downloadable web resource files, and invaluable hidden program functionality.

A huge bonus for me was that it covers both the Mac & PC releases - yeah ! I also found the sections on Text, 3D, and Animations particularly helpful.

Coreldraw is a great program and this is a great book - total quality from start to finish !
